数字货币钱包的基本概念

数字货币钱包是用于存储、接收和发送数字货币的工具,它不仅仅是物理上的钱包,而是一个由软件程序构建的账户管理系统。数字货币钱包的主要功能包括管理用户的公钥和私钥、监控余额、交易历史等。可以将其比作一个银行账户,用户可以通过它来管理他们的数字资产。

钱包的种类

主要有三种类型的数字货币钱包:热钱包、冷钱包和纸钱包。

热钱包是在线钱包,可以通过手机、电脑或网页访问,方便快捷,但安全性相对较低。由于它们连接到互联网,因此易受黑客攻击。

冷钱包是离线钱包,例如硬件钱包或纸钱包,它们的安全性高,用户私钥永远不会接触到互联网,因此更不容易被攻击。

纸钱包是将私钥和公钥打印在纸上的一种存储方式,同样的,这种方法在确保安全方面非常有效,但用户需要妥善保管纸张,以免丢失。

数字货币钱包的生成过程

生成数字货币钱包的过程主要包括以下几个步骤:

1. **随机数的生成**:首先,需要生成一个高质量的随机数,以确保钱包的安全性。这个随机数通常来源于设备的随机数生成器,它可以是CPU指令的随机噪声、操作系统的随机池等。

2. **生成私钥和公钥**:随机数生成后,应用加密算法(如ECDSA)将随机数转化为私钥。私钥是一个极为重要的信息,它就像密码一样,用户应予以妥善保管。公钥则是通过私钥生成的,它可以被公开用于接收交易。

3. **生成钱包地址**:从公钥生成数字货币钱包地址的过程通常涉及到一系列的哈希运算,比如使用SHA-256和RIPEMD-160算法。最终生成的地址可用于接收数字货币。

数字货币钱包生成中的安全措施

在生成数字货币钱包时,安全性至关重要。用户的私钥一旦泄露,账户中的资产可能会被盗。因此,高质量的随机数生成、加密算法以及对用户输入的防护都是必要的安全措施。

此外,许多数字货币钱包提供备份选项,用户可以选择将自己的钱包恢复词(助记词)保存在安全的地方,以便未来能重新生成钱包。

相关问题探讨

如何选择安全的数字货币钱包?

选择数字货币钱包时,用户应考虑几个关键因素:钱包类型、安全性和用户体验。首先,用户需要决定是使用热钱包还是冷钱包。热钱包适合日常交易,而冷钱包则适合长时间存储。

其次,安全性应为首要考虑。用户可以查看钱包的开发背景、社区评价和历史安全事件。例如,一些知名的硬件钱包如Ledger和Trezor都因其良好的安全性而受到用户的赞誉。

用户体验也很重要,尤其是新手用户。选择一个界面友好、支持主流交易的数字货币钱包,会显著提升使用便捷性。

私钥丢失会导致什么后果?

私钥是控制数字货币钱包的唯一钥匙,丢失私钥意味着用户无法再访问他们的数字资产。这与传统银行不同,在银行中即使银行卡丢失,只要身份证明身份,仍然可以找回资产。而在区块链世界,私钥丢失则意味着资产的永远丧失,无法恢复。

因此,在创建钱包时,用户应意识到私钥的重要性并采取必要的备份措施。用户通常会被建议记录助记词,并将其存放在安全的地点,以避免因系统崩溃或设备丢失而造成的风险。

数字货币钱包的未来发展趋势如何?

随着数字货币的不断普及和区块链技术的进步,数字货币钱包的未来发展趋势也在不断演变。

首先,安全性将是未来钱包发展的重点。业内正不断探索更高效的加密算法和安全机制,例如多重签名技术和硬件隔离技术,以提高资产的安全性。

其次,用户体验的提升也将是一个重要趋势。未来,数字货币钱包将进一步界面设计,降低使用门槛,以吸引更多新用户。

此外,随着DeFi(去中心化金融)的兴起,数字货币钱包或将集成更多的功能,如资产管理、借贷、交易等多种金融服务,用户不再需要使用多个钱包,而可以通过一个钱包实现多种功能。

总结

数字货币钱包的生成是一个复杂但至关重要的过程。它的安全性和便利性将直接影响用户对数字货币的使用体验。未来,随着技术的进步,我们可以期待更安全、更易用的数字货币钱包的出现,以满足不断增长的数字资产管理需求。

以上是关于“数字货币钱包是如何生成”的详细介绍以及相关问题的探讨,希望能对读者产生积极的帮助与启发。